> The current way to define an extension's resources and objects is using
> a dictionary that defines the resource, object expected for POSTs and
> PUTs, and plugin methods to be implemented.  This dictionary is passed
> to the neutron API controller that does validation, defaulting, and
> checks if an attribute of an object is required and if it can be changed
> on posts and puts.  This currently does not support defaults for 2nd
> level nested dictionary objects, and doesn't support validation,
> defaulting, or required attributes for any nesting level after the
> 2nd.
>
> This can easily be added in obviously (smells like recursion will come
> in handy),

That also smells like a bit of generic work for Neutron Extension Framework.
It has limited support for 2nd level resources right now.

but it should be noted that just the resource and API object
> schema definitions for what we need for a single create call are not
> supported right now.

> >         Hmmm...  one of the draw-backs I see with a "one-call"
> >         approach is you've got to have really good syntax checking for
> >         everything right from the start, or (if you plan to handle
> >         primitives one at a time) a really solid roll-back strategy if
> >         anything fails or has problems, cleaning up any primitives
> >         that might already have been created before the whole call
> >         completes.
> >
> >
> >         The alternative is to not do this with primitives... but then
> >         I don't see how that's possible either. (And certainly not
> >         easy to write tests for:  The great thing about small
> >         primitives is their methods tend to be easier to unit test.)
